Our Team
Ben Bicknell
Co-FounderBen has spent 24 years bridging education, sales and brand management in specialty coffee, as Australia's first CQI-certified Q Grader and a Q Arabica Instructor. He's judged at the Australian Coffee Championships and World Barista Championships, and worked closely with exporters and buyers to expand market access.
Co-FounderSandra Loofbourow
Sandra is a seasoned coffee professional and Q Instructor, offering bilingual training, quality systems, and strategic development across the coffee supply chain. She develops impactful educational programs that empower baristas and elevate service and sensory skills industry-wide. With a background spanning green buying, roasting, sensory science, and advocacy, she’s committed to building a more inclusive, ethical, and quality-driven coffee industry.
